Hot Cocoa

1 Tbls. cocoa powder
3-4 Tbls rapadura
1/2 cup coconut milk or more

I first mixed the cocoa powder and rapadura together. I then filled the mug half-​way up with coconut milk. Slowly mix in hot water to fill the mug. You may have to add more milk or rapadura to get the flavor you like. I prefer it sweeter myself.
